Momentum Volvo

Momentum Volvo

Automotive in Spring, TX

Automotive Auto Dealers Wholesalers

Contact us

Location

10150 Sw Fwy.,
Spring , TX 77393 UNITED STATES

Reviews

Momentum Volvo 800-565-9856
10150 Sw Fwy.,
Spring , TX 77393 UNITED STATES
$
Momentum Volvo

Detail information

Company name
Momentum Volvo
Category
Automotive
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Momentum Volvo

Contacts Location Details